Industry investigation is significant – and may be driven by one of the most exact facts obtainable. With info scraping, you will get top quality, large volume, and very insightful World wide web-scraped data of each condition and size is fueling market place Evaluation and business enterprise intelligence around the world.
Stunning Soup can be a Python library created for parsing HTML and XML paperwork. It creates parse trees that make it easy to extract knowledge from HTML documents you’ve scraped from the world wide web.
Net scraping is the entire process of accumulating information and facts from the internet. Even copying and pasting the lyrics of your favorite music can be viewed as a kind of Net scraping!
Crucial: Please remember that the next techniques could be unlawful when used on Internet sites that prohibit World-wide-web scraping.
Whether you’re utilizing a World wide web scraper to get World-wide-web information or outsourcing the venture to an online info extraction husband or wife, you’ll require to know a tiny bit more about the basics of web scraping or World-wide-web data extraction.
You would possibly have to have a web scraping Instrument to recognize exceptional HTML web page structures, or extract information, reformat knowledge, and retail outlet details from APIs.
One of the more well known libraries for Python is utilized by developers all over the globe. This information revolves all-around how you can set up the requests library of Python in Home windows/ Linux/ macOS employing pip. Table of Conten
Python World wide web scraping allows you to gather and parse information from Internet Web Scraping websites programmatically. With potent libraries like urllib, Stunning Soup, and MechanicalSoup, you could fetch and manipulate HTML content easily. By automating information collection duties, Python can make World wide web scraping the two economical and powerful.
Scraping facts you don't have any legal rights to commercially use with no permission raises copyright troubles. Scrapers ought to stay away from causing damages like overloading servers or bypassing paywalls.
Python requests are frequently accustomed to fetch the content from a selected useful resource URI. Whenever we create a ask for into a specified URI as a result of Python, it returns a
It is a form of resource leak or wastage. When There's a memory leak in the appliance, the memory of your equipment receives crammed and slows down the performance on the equipment. This is a serious situation whilst bu
Now that you have the HTML supply of the web page as a string assigned to the html_text variable, you could extract Dionysus’s title and beloved colour from his profile. The composition on the HTML for Dionysus’s profile is similar to for Aphrodite’s profile, which you noticed before.
In the last lab, you noticed tips on how to extract the title within the website page. It can be equally simple to extract out selected sections as well.
The scraper outputs the scraped details inside a structured format similar to a spreadsheet or SQL database making sure that the information is cleanly structured for additional Investigation and use.